Softer Texture
Poplar is softer and less coarse that aspen bedding. Hamsters find it more comfortable for nesting and softer on their feet
Less Sharp Pieces
Aspen can contain harder splinters or sharper wood fragments, particularly in cheaper brands. Quality poplar bedding is often uniform and fluffy.
Less Dusty
Poplar bedding produces less dust than other hardwood shavings. Since hamsters have sensitive respiratory systems, lower dust can be beneficial & has been found to help allergies.
Highly Absorbent
Poplar absorbs pee and odor well. Customers find less bedding is thrown away during spot cleanings and more odor is absorbed by Poplar Wood.
Lighter Color
Poplar is a pale cream color, making spot-cleaning easier because urine stains become more visible.
